Parabuild 3.0 Released, Delivers Potentially Unbreakable Daily Software Builds

Viewtier Systems, Inc. today announced the release of its software build management server Parabuild 3.0. Parabuild´s unique ability to deliver potentially unbreakable daily builds helps software organizations reduce high risks of failures of projects.
Software build is a process of transforming project source code into a working application. Broken builds cause delays and overspending that may increase risks of project failure. Parabuild cures the acute pain of broken source code. With Parabuild daily builds can succeed even if the head of the code base is broken. Continuous integration builds provided by Parabuild ensure that new changes integrate into existing code base.
What Is New
Parabuild 3.0 delivers an extensive set of new features including improved accessibility, full-cycle software build management, fast web user interface, flexible notification policies and advanced LDAP-based security.
This release adds integration with major version controls systems: MKS Source Integrity; PVCS/Serena ChangeMan Version Manager, SourceGear Vault and Borland StarTeam.
